Hair follicle tests typically detect drug use over a longer timeframe, usually up to 90 days. However, alcohol is generally not tested for in standard hair follicle drug tests, which focus more on illegal drugs and certain prescription medications. If the cough syrup contained a significant amount of alcohol, it’s unlikely to be detected in a hair test conducted months later, especially if the alcohol was consumed only once. Nonetheless, it's always best to consult with a legal professional regarding specific probation requirements and testing protocols.
